How they compare

Central African Republic currently reports 400,000 cubic meters against 300,000 cubic meters in Iceland, a difference of 100,000 cubic meters.

That makes Central African Republic's figure about 1.3 times Iceland's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 37 shared years of data; in 1987 it was Iceland ahead.

Central African Republic ranks 175th and Iceland ranks 176th of 180 countries.

Across the 5 decades both report, Central African Republic averaged higher in 2 and Iceland in 3.
